Overview
As a widely used herbicide in the world, glyphosate occupies an important position in the global agrochemical market. the first genetically modified glyphosate-resistant crop was successfully studied in the United States. Monsanto, as a giant in the agrochemical field, has extensive influence in the field of genetically modified glyphosate resistance. Phosphoenolpyruvate shikimate synthase ((EPSPS)) is a key enzyme that catalyzes the synthesis of EPSP from PEP and S3P in shikimic acid pathway. As an important prerequisite for branched acid synthesis in photosynthesis, shikimate synthase plays an important regulatory role. Glyphosate is the structural analogue of S3P, which competitively inhibits the enzyme activity of EPSPS, resulting in the interruption of shikimic acid pathway, which leads to the death of plants. According to their conserved domains, EPSPS can be divided into type I EPSPS and type II EPSPS, type I EPSPS sensitive to glyphosate, while type II EPSPS is inherently tolerant to glyphosate, and the two types of EPSPS have specific mutants, showing different degrees of sensitivity to glyphosate inhibition in the catalytic shikimic acid pathway. Based on China knowledge Network and other databases, mining the current types, sequence characteristics and transformation events of glyphosate-resistant genes will help our country to occupy a favorable position in the field of glyphosate-resistant transgenic and maintain the agricultural security of our country.
